WebJul 16, 2024 · Netflix's minimum speed requirement is 3Mbps for a single stream in standard definition (SD). For optimum quality, Netflix recommends speeds of at least 5Mbps for HD streaming, and 25Mbps to stream in 4K. If you plan to connect multiple devices at once, you'll want an even faster internet plan to accommodate the higher bandwidth …
